Insurance Compensation: A Complete Guide

What Is Insurance Compensation?

Insurance compensation refers to the financial payout provided by an insurance company to a policyholder after a covered loss or event. It’s the core reason people buy insurance—to reduce the financial impact of unexpected situations like accidents, theft, natural disasters, or health emergencies.


Types of Insurance Compensation

  1. Health Insurance Compensation
    Reimbursement for medical bills, hospitalization, surgeries, and other healthcare costs.
  2. Auto Insurance Compensation
    Covers vehicle repair or replacement costs after an accident, theft, or damage.
  3. Life Insurance Compensation
    A lump-sum amount paid to the nominee after the policyholder’s death.
  4. Home Insurance Compensation
    Covers damages caused by fire, flood, burglary, or other natural disasters.
  5. Business Insurance Compensation
    Protects businesses from operational losses, liability claims, or property damage.

How Does the Insurance Compensation Process Work?

  1. File a Claim:
    Inform your insurer about the incident with necessary documents.
  2. Inspection & Evaluation:
    The insurance company investigates the claim and assesses the damage.
  3. Approval or Denial:
    Based on the policy terms and findings, the insurer decides whether to approve the claim.
  4. Compensation Payout:
    If approved, the insurer releases the compensation amount via direct bank transfer or cheque.

Factors Affecting Insurance Compensation

  • Type of policy and coverage limits
  • Policy exclusions and deductibles
  • Timely filing of claim
  • Supporting documents and evidence
  • Premium payment history

Tips to Maximize Your Insurance Compensation

  • Read your policy carefully and understand what’s covered.
  • Maintain proper records and receipts.
  • File claims on time and respond promptly to queries.
  • Take photos or videos of damage if applicable.
  • Consult an insurance advisor or claims expert for support.

Common FAQs on Insurance Compensation

Q: How long does it take to receive compensation?
A: Depending on the complexity of the case, it may take anywhere from a few days to several weeks.

Q: What documents are needed for an insurance claim?
A: Common documents include the policy copy, claim form, FIR (for accidents/theft), medical bills, repair estimates, and ID proof.

Q: Can a claim be denied?
A: Yes, if it doesn’t meet policy conditions, involves fraud, or lacks sufficient documentation.


Why Insurance Compensation Matters

Insurance compensation ensures financial security during life’s unexpected moments. Whether it’s a health emergency, vehicle accident, or property loss, getting timely compensation allows you to recover faster without draining your savings.
